Будь ласка, використовуйте цей ідентифікатор, щоб цитувати або посилатися на цей матеріал: http://elartu.tntu.edu.ua/handle/lib/39630
Назва: Методи і засоби формування програмно-алгоритмічних комплексів соціальних мереж
Інші назви: Methods and Means Of Software-Algorithmic Complexes Formation in Social Networks
Автори: Романець, Андрій Володимирович
Romanets, Andrii Volodymyrovych
Приналежність: ТНТУ ім. І. Пулюя, Факультет комп’ютерно-інформаційних систем і програмної інженерії, Кафедра комп’ютерних наук, м. Тернопіль, Україна
Бібліографічний опис: Романець А.В. Методи і засоби формування програмно-алгоритмічних комплексів соціальних мереж: кваліфікаційна робота освітнього рівня магістра за спеціальністю „122 – комп’ютерні науки“ / А. В. Романець. — Тернопіль : ТНТУ, 2022. — 75 с.
Дата публікації: 20-гру-2022
Дата подання: 6-гру-2022
Дата внесення: 27-гру-2022
Країна (код): UA
Місце видання, проведення: ТНТУ ім. І.Пулюя, ФІС, м. Тернопіль, Україна
Науковий керівник: Козбур, Галина Володимирівна
Члени комітету: Петрик, Романець Андрій
УДК: 004.657
Теми: веб-сайт
website
соціальна мережа
social network
обліковий
account
плагін
plug-in
застосунок
application
авторизація
authorization
клієнт-сервер
client-server
Короткий огляд (реферат): Кваліфікаційна робота присвячена дослідженню методів і засобів формування програмно-алгоритмічних комплексів соціальних мереж. Кваліфікаційна робота складається з чотирьох розділів. В першому розділі роботи проведено аналіз предметної області, розглянуто історію соціальних мереж. Проаналізовано та визначено функції існуючих соцмереж. В другому розділі роботи проаналізовано проблеми соціальних мереж та подано шляхи для їх вирішення. Описано архітектуру соціальної мережі, обрано інструменти для розробки, визначено вимоги. В третьому розділі кваліфікаційної роботи описано порядок проектування веб застосування, розробки і тестування соціальної мережі. В четвертому розділі розглянуто питання охорони праці та безпеки в надзвичайних ситуаціях. Об’єкт дослідження. Процеси програмування та формування програмно-алгоритмічних комплексів соціальних мереж. Предмет дослідження. Методи програмування та формування програмно-алгоритмічних комплексів соціальних мереж.
The qualification work is devoted to the research of methods and means of forming software-algorithmic complexes of social networks. The qualification work consists of four sections. In the first section of the work, an analysis of the subject area was carried out, the history of social networks was considered. The functions of existing social networks were analyzed and determined. In the second part of the work, the problems of social networks are analyzed and ways to solve them are presented. The architecture of the social network is described, development tools are selected, requirements are defined. The third section of the qualification work describes the procedure for designing a web application, developing and testing a social network. The fourth chapter deals with the issue of occupational health and safety in emergency situations. Object of study. Programming processes and formation of software-algorithmic complexes of social networks. Subject of study. Methods of programming and formation of software-algorithmic complexes of social networks.
Зміст: ВСТУП 8 1 АНАЛІЗ ПРЕДМЕТНОЇ ОБЛАСТІ 10 1.1 Що таке соціальна мережа? 10 1.2 Історія розвитку соціальних мереж 12 1.3 Характеристика соціальних мереж 14 1.4 Основні функції соціальних мереж 15 2 МЕТОДИ ФОРМУВАННЯ ПРОГРАМНО-АЛГОРИТМІЧНИХ КОМПЛЕКСІВ СОЦІАЛЬНИХ МЕРЕЖ 18 2.1 Проблеми існуючих соціальних мереж 18 2.1.1 Шляхи усунення недоліків та нові можливості 19 2.2 Загальна архітектура соціальної мережі 24 2.3 Вибір інструментів розробки 25 2.4 Методи захисту соціальної мережі 28 2.5 Вимоги до проекту соціальної мережі 31 2.5.1 Функціональні вимоги 31 2.5.2 Технологічні вимоги 32 2.5.3 Нефункціональні та додаткові вимоги 32 3 ПРОЄКТУВАННЯ ТА РОЗРОБКА ФУНКЦІОНАЛУ ВЕБ ЗАСТОСУВАННЯ СОЦІАЛЬНОЇ МЕРЕЖІ 33 3.1 Проєктування соціальної мережі 33 3.1.1 Розроблення структури бази даних 33 3.1.2 Проєктування діаграми класів 33 3.2 Розроблення структури веб застосування 35 3.3 Розроблення модулів веб застосування та програмування 36 3.4 Опис інтерфейсу користувача та тестування веб сайту 39 3.5 Інструкція з розміщення веб сайту в інтернеті 46 4 ОХОРОНА ПРАЦІ ТА БЕЗПЕКА В НАДЗВИЧАЙНИХ СИТУАЦІЯХ 50 4.1 Забезпечення пожежної безпеки в приміщенні із застосуванням ЕОМ з ВДТ і ПП 50 4.2 Підвищення стійкості роботи об’єктів зв’язку у воєнний час 54 4.3 Висновки до розділу 60 ВИСНОВКИ 61 ПЕРЕЛІК ДЖЕРЕЛ 62 ДОДАТКИ
URI (Уніфікований ідентифікатор ресурсу): http://elartu.tntu.edu.ua/handle/lib/39630
Власник авторського права: © Романець Андрій Володимирович, 2022
Перелік літератури: 1. Alconost. Для чого робити аналіз сайтів перед розробкою? Приклад з практики. [Електронний ресурс] - Режим доступу до ресурсу: https://habr.com/company/alconost/blog/517722/ (дата звернення 15.11.2022)
2. Albert L. Codeigniter Documentation [Електронний ресурс] – Режим доступу до ресурсу: https://codeigniter.com/user_guide/index.html (дата звернення 17.11.2022)
3. Atom – текстовий редактор [Електронний ресурс]. – Режим доступу: https://uk.wikipedia.org/wiki/Atom (дата звернення 19.11.2022)
4. Benefits resulting from the use of IDEF0 | features and benefits of the IDEF0 activity modeling method | informit. InformIT: The Trusted Technology Source for IT Pros and Developers. [Електронний ресурс] - https://cutt.ly/V0aEpeW (дата звернення 22.11.2022)
5. Coursera | build skills with online courses from top institutions. Coursera. [Електронний ресурс] - Режим доступу до ресурсу: https://www.coursera.org/ (дата звернення 23.11.2022)
6. Create IDEF0 diagrams. Microsoft Support. [Електронний ресурс] - Режим доступу до ресурсу: http://surl.li/eadhv (дата звернення 19.11.2022)
7. IDEF0 (integrated definition for function modeling) – ASQ servicequality divison. ASQ Service Quality Divison | Your resource for everything Service Quality related. [Електронний ресурс] - Режим доступу до ресурсу: http://surl.li/eadhx (дата звернення 23.11.2022)
8. JQuery API Documentacion [Електронний ресурс]. – Режим доступу: https://api.jqueryui.com/ (дата звернення 25.11.2022)
9. Leskin P. YouTube is 15 years old. Here's a timeline of how YouTube was founded, its rise to video behemoth, and its biggest controversies along way. Business Insider. [Електронний ресурс] - Режим доступу до ресурсу: http://surl.li/eadhz (дата звернення 21.11.2022)
10. Mbachu C. 6 methods of data collection. Medium. [Електронний ресурс] - Режим доступу до ресурсу: https://callygood.medium.com/6-methodsof-datacollection-e946e993b930 (дата звернення 22.11.2022)
11. Mohsin M. 10 youtube statistics that you need to know in 2021. Oberlo | Where Self Made is Made. [Електронний ресурс] - Режим доступу до ресурсу: https://www.oberlo.com/blog/youtube-statistics (дата звернення 15.11.2022)
12. Otwell T. Laravel Nova Documentation [Електронний ресурс] – Режим доступу до ресурсу: https://nova.laravel.com/docs/3.0/installation.html
13. PHP Tutorial/Підручник PHP. [Електронний ресурс] - Режим доступу до ресурсу: https://www.w3schools.com/php/ (дата звернення 17.11.2022)
14. skillbox.com [Електронний ресурс] - Режим доступу до ресурсу: https://skillbox.com/ (дата звернення 01.12.2022)
15. The 8 types of websites and how to design them. 99designs. [Електронний ресурс] - Режим доступу до ресурсу: http://surl.li/eadif (дата звернення 20.11.2022)
16. The complete guide to understand IDEF diagram | edraw max. Edrawsoft. [Електронний ресурс] - Режим доступу до ресурсу: http://surl.li/eadia (дата звернення 26.11.2022)
17. Top 10 education websites to teach you for free. India Today. [Електронний ресурс] - Режим доступу до ресурсу: http://surl.li/eadib (дата звернення 26.11.2022)
18. wayup.in [Електронний ресурс] - Режим доступу до ресурсу: https://wayup.in/ (дата звернення 27.11.2022)
19. Бенкен, Е. С. AJAX: программирование для Интернета / Е. С. Бенкен, Г. А. Самков. – СПб.: БХВ-Петербург, 2019. – 464 с.
20. Гарретт, Д. Веб-дизайн. Элементы опыта взаимодействия / Д. Гарретт. - СПб.: Символ-плюс, 2018. - 192 c.
21. Геврик Є О. Охорона праці. - К.: Ельга; Ніка-Центр, 2020. - 280 с.
22. Грибан В.Г. Охорона праці: навч. посібник / В.Г. Грибан, О.В. Негодченко. – Київ: Центр учбової літератури, 2018. 280 с.
23. Дакетт, Д. HTML и CSS. Разработка и дизайн веб-сайтов / Д. Дакетт. - М.: Эксмо, 2018. - 208 c. (дата звернення 22.11.2022)
24. Дари К., Баланеску Э. PHP и MySQL: создание интернет-магазина: Пер. с англ.– М.: Издательский дом“Вильямс”, 2018. – 640с.
25. Дари К. AJAX и PHP: разработка динамических веб-приложений / К. Дари, Б. Бринзаре, Ф. Черчез-Тоза, М. Бусика. – СПб.: СимволПлюс, 2017. – 336 с.
26. Девіс Е.М. Изучаем PHP и MySQL / Е.М. Девис, Дж.А. Филипс. – СПб.: Символ-Плюс, 2021. – 448 с.
27. Денисенко Г. Ф. Охорона праці. - ЬА: Высшая школа, 2018. - 320 с.
28. Заяць Т.А., Тарлопов 1,0., Пилипенко О.О. Управління маркетингом на підприємстві. – Донецьк: Юго-Восток, 2017. - 252 с.
29. Кисілйов, С.В. Веб-дизайн: Учебное пособие / С.В. Киселев. - М.: Академия, 2018. - 416 c.
30. Кірсанов, Д. Веб-дизайн: книга Дмитрия Кирсанова / Д. Кирсанов. - СПб.: Символ-плюс, 2018. - 376 c.
31. Кузнєцов М., Симдянов І. Голишев С. PHP 5. Практика створення Web-сайтів. – К., 2020.
32. Курс лекцій по HTML для початківців - [Електронний ресурс] – Режим доступу до ресурсу: http://surl.li/eadid (дата звернення 25.11.2022)
33. Лаура Томсон, Люк Веллинг Разработка веб-приложения на PHP и MySQL. - ДиаСофтЮП, 2020. – 872 с.
34. Лещев Д. Створення інтерактивного Web-сайту. Навчальний курс. – С.-Пб., 2019.
35. Мазуркевич.А. PHP настольная книга программиста [Електронний ресурс] – Режим доступу до ресурсу: http://mediaray-blog.com (дата звернення 02.12.2022)
36. Макнейл, П. Веб-дизайн. Книга идей веб-разработчика / П. Макнейл. - СПб.: Питер, 2017. - 480 c.
37. Мансфильд Рон. Делаем качественный сайт. – К., 2020.
38. Мартиросова В. Г. Особливості праці користувачів ЕОМ // Охорона праці. -2017. - № 1. - С10-13.
39. Мержевич В. Справочник по CSS. [Електронний ресурс] – Режим доступу до ресурсу: http://mediaray-blog.com (дата звернення 03.12.2022)
40. Модель-вид-контролер [Електронний ресурс]: Матеріал з Вікіпедії – вільної енциклопедії - Режим доступу: https://uk.wikipedia.org/wiki/Модельвид-контролер (дата звернення 30.11.2022)
41. Муртазин Э.В. Интернет.Учебник. /Муртазин Э.В. – М.: ДМК, 2020.
42. Ніксон Р. Создаем динамические веб-сайты с помощью PHP, MySQL и JavaScript. – СПб.: Питер, 2018. – 496 с.
43. Нільсен, Я. Веб-дизайн: книга Якоба Нильсена / Я. Нильсен. - М.: Символ, 2019. - 512 c.
44. Пасько В. FrontPage и сайтостроительство. – К., 2017.
45. Сайт Apache [Електронний ресурс] – Режим доступу до ресурсу: http://httpd.apache.org/ (дата звернення 05.12.2022)
46. Сайт PHP [Електронний ресурс] – Режим доступу до ресурсу: http://www.php.net/ (дата звернення 28.11.2022)
47. Сайт про javascript [Електронний ресурс] – Режим доступу до ресурсу: http://javascript.com/ (дата звернення 19.11.2022)
48. Сирих, Ю. Современный веб-дизайн. Настольный и мобильный / Ю. Сырых. - М.: Диалектика, 2019. - 384 c.
49. Ташков П. А. Веб-мастеринг на 100 %: HTML, CSS, JavaScript, PHP, CMS, AJAX, раскрутка. – СПб.: Питер, 2020. – 512 с.
50. Що таке JQuery? [Електронний ресурс]. – Режим доступу: https://phpacademy.kiev.ua/uk/blog/what-is-jquery (дата звернення 26.11.2022)
Тип вмісту: Master Thesis
Розташовується у зібраннях:122 — комп’ютерні науки

Файли цього матеріалу:
Файл Опис РозмірФормат 
Романець_А_В_Кваліфікаційна_робота.pdf2,35 MBAdobe PDFПереглянути/відкрити


Усі матеріали в архіві електронних ресурсів захищені авторським правом, всі права збережені.

Інструменти адміністратора